Retirement Visa — requirements, costs & how to apply
Who is eligible
| Health insurance | Required (valid in-country) |
| Criminal record | Clean record / police clearance |
| Age range | 60–None |
Documents
- Three (3) completed Immigrant Status forms A1 certified by a Justice of the peace or a notary public (adults)
- Two (2) completed Immigrant Status forms A1 certified by a Justice of the peace or a notary public (under 16)
- Applicant’s original and copy of Birth certificate
- Barbadian spouse's birth certificate (if married to a Barbadian)
- Marriage certificate; if divorced or widowed, relevant certificates
- Standard medical report for persons over 16; general health certificate for under 16; X-rays report if done outside Barbados
- Certificate of Character from the Police of each country resided in for at least 6 months in the past 3 years
- Four (4) photos (one certified by a Justice of the Peace or notary public)
- Letters from schools attended in Barbados (stating period of attendance)
- Proof of qualifications
- Letter of employment
- Affidavit in case of name discrepancy
- Legal custody documentation if child is under custody of someone else
- Official English translation for certificates in a foreign language
- Notarized letter of consent from parent(s) if applicant is under 18 and forms are signed by someone else
- Business applicants (if applicable): cover letter, business location, registration/Incorporation docs, proof of finances, proof of funds brought to Barbados, if over 60: means of support, income, proof of property
- Copy of bio-data page of valid passport
